<p>Jan and her husband  <a href=http://www.centrallakemi.org/?page_id=981>카지노위키</a> Stan Berenstain created the lovable Berenstain Bears (Mama, Papa, Sister and Brother,) back in 1962. Since then, 300 books have been published about the bear family and the many predicaments they have faced and conquered. Their “big tree house down a sunny dirt road” has been the scene of lessons in family life that have sold more than 250 million copies. The bears also have come to life in animated TV shows and even on the stage.  </p>
